N-Ethylpentedrone (also known as α-ethylaminopentiophenone, α-EAPP, α-ethylamino-valerophenone, N-ethylnorpentedrone, Ethylnorpentedrone, Norpentedrone, Ethylpentedrone, and NEP) is a chemical compound and stimulant of the substituted cathinone class.[1] Since the mid-2010s, NEP has been sold online as a designer drug.[2][3] It is the N-ethyl analog of pentedrone. N-Ethylpentedrone acts as a norepinephrine-dopamine reuptake inhibitor (NDRI) without inducing monoamine release. N-Ethylpentedrone also slightly inhibits reuptake serotonin without its release.[4]
Legal status
NEP is illegal in Japan and[5] China, and is classified as a '"potentially harmful substance"', thus, controlled.[6][7] It has also been illegal in Taiwan since February 2026.[8]
